
Sunday, February 21, 2010

Plants vs Zombies Papercraft

Plants vs Zombies Papercraft Papercraft battle between garden greens and the undead - featuring creatures from PopCap Games' highest-rated game of 2009, Plants vs. Zombies.

Plants vs Zombies Papercraft [Download]

Zombie Freud Paper Toy [Related Posts]
Zombie Lemi Paper Toy
Halloween Zombie Papercraft
Michael Jackson Zombie Papercraft
Zombie George Papercraft
My Ping in